WebThrough incorporation, the company's owner or owners create a separate legal entity to transact business. This new business entity corporation or limited liability company (LLC) transforms the way the business is seen through the eyes of the law and often has more credibility with potential customers, vendors and employees.

Incorporation is the legal process used to form a corporate entity or company. A corporationis the resulting legal entity that separates the firm's assets and income from its owners and investors.
